Mission Statement
To make America safer by empowering its citizens and first responders by: Providing training to first responders. Recruiting, training, and managing volunteers. Providing/facilitating volunteer opportunities. Enhancing community preparedness for and response to natural and man-made disasters and other emergencies. Educating citizens about preparedness and response to emergencies. Providing resources to emergency management agencies. Assisting local government agencies with creating and managing citizen volunteer programs related to Emergency Preparedness. Encouraging personal responsibility for Emergency Preparedness.
Description
Homeland Preparedness Project trains citizens to prepare for, respond to, and recover from emergencies and other disasters.
Through programs like Citizen Corp, HPP facilitates volunteer opportunities for individuals who want to become involved in Emergency Management.
